SENATE RESOLUTION NO. 931
       WHEREAS, The Senate of the State of Texas is pleased to
recognize Waterloo Records in Austin on the occasion of its 25th
anniversary; and
       WHEREAS, Waterloo Records was founded by Louis Karp on
April 1, 1982, in a small building at 221 South Lamar Boulevard
with a modest bank loan and an inventory supplemented by 6,000
records from his own collection; about the same time, John Kunz
resigned from his job with a large chain store and began looking
for a place to open a similar business; and
       WHEREAS, Louis and John soon became partners; they soon
earned renown and customer loyalty for their generous policy of
letting customers listen to music before buying and allowing them
to return merchandise for any reason and for attracting acts from
around the world to Austin for in-store performances; and
       WHEREAS, Waterloo Records became a popular Austin hangout
that catered to the devout music fan and attracted a crowd as
eclectic as its selection; it was the first store in Austin to
carry compact discs and had expanded into the video rental
business in 1985; John bought out his partner and became the sole
owner in 1987, and he moved the store to its current location at
Sixth Street and Lamar Boulevard in 1989; and
       WHEREAS, Waterloo Records is an institution that was built
on trust with a knowledgeable staff and an emphasis on customer
service; it is both an Austin landmark and a reflection of the
city's unique spirit and development; now, therefore, be it
       RESOLVED, That the Senate of the State of Texas,
80th Legislature, hereby congratulate Waterloo Records on the
memorable occasion of its 25th anniversary and extend to all best
wishes for success in the future; and, be it further
       RESOLVED, That a copy of this Resolution be prepared as a
memento of this special occasion.
